Résumé
The inclusive production cross sections of η′ (958) and fo (975) mesons are measured in e+e- annihilation in the nonresonant continuum around {Mathematical expression} GeV and in decays of the υ resonances using the ARGUS detector. For η′ (958) mesons, a production ratio of η′ (958)/ηdir=0.35±0.24, with ηdir=η-BR(η′→ηX)·η′, is determined in direct υ(1 S) decays, which can be partially explained by the pseudoscalar singlet/octet mixing. For fo(975) production, we obtain a production ratio of fo(975)/p(770)°=0.17±0.030 in direct υ(1 S) decays. In its production features, the fo(975) behaves like an ordinary meson, though a K {Mathematical expression} molecule nature cannot be excluded. The substantial production yield of the fo(975) meson demonstrates the important effect of feeddown from mesons beyond the basic multiples on pseudoscalar and vector meson production.
